Pierre Boulez

The music of Leoš Janáček is a relatively recent departure for Pierre Boulez, who conducted From the House of the Dead at the Aix-en-Provence Festival last year to great acclaim.

Here he takes on two of the Czech composer's greatest non-theatrical works, as well as the Capriccio for piano (left hand) and wind instruments. The Sinfonietta, with its extraordinary brassy sonorities, shares the first half with the Capriccio.

The Glagolitic Mass - featuring Simon Preston, who later returns for his Bach Day recital (Prom 50) - is visceral in its orchestration, and is here restored to Janáček more fiery and dramatic original version.
